Does teaching English in Japan pay well?
Teaching English in Japan is a popular career choice for many, offering an opportunity to experience a unique culture while earning a living. The average salary of an English teacher ranges from ¥250,000 to ¥300,000 per month and varies depending on location, employer, job type and experience. Benefits include health insurance, paid holidays and accommodation allowances. However, there are challenges such as the language barrier and adapting to a new culture. Thorough research and networking can help find high-paying jobs that suit individual needs. Compared to other countries like China or South Korea, Japan's salary is relatively higher. With increasing globalization and internationalization of Japanese society, there is likely to be continued demand for English teachers in the country.
